Dr. Weiqing Yan is a leading researcher at the forefront of computer vision and deep learning, with a primary focus on efficient scene understanding for autonomous systems. Her work addresses the critical challenge of deploying high-performance neural networks on resource-constrained mobile and robotic platforms. Dr. Yan’s major contribution is the development of a lightweight RGB-D indoor scene-parsing solution that leverages multiflow intersection and knowledge distillation. This innovative approach, detailed in her 2024 paper, achieves state-of-the-art accuracy while dramatically reducing computational overhead—a breakthrough for real-time applications in robotics, augmented reality, and surveillance.
